WebEviction, also known as Summary Process, is a legal process a landlord must use to remove a tenant from a house, apartment, or room. Notice to Quit: this is a legal document that your landlord sends to you to tell you that he/she is asking you to leave the property. WebA landlord uses a 30-day Notice to Quit (move out) to end a month-to-month tenancy if the tenant has been renting for less than 1 year. A landlord uses a 60-day Notice to Quit if their tenant has been renting for 1 year or more. In many cases, landlords can’t cancel a month-to-month tenancy for just any reason.
